  1. Dictionary
    fitting
    /ˈfɪtɪŋ/

    noun

    • 1. a small part on or attached to a piece of furniture or equipment: "the wooden fittings were made of walnut" Similar attachmentconnectioninstallationpart
    • 2. the action of fitting something: "the fitting of new engines by the shipyard" Similar installationinstallinginstallputting in

    adjective

    • 1. suitable or appropriate under the circumstances; right or proper: "a fitting reward"
    • 2. fitted around or to something or someone in a specified way: "loose-fitting trousers"
